The Regional Coastal Biodiversity Project (Funding Opportunity Number RFA 596 17 000002) is a USAID-led grant opportunity issued by USAID-San Salvador under the U.S. Agency for International Development. It was offered as a discretionary cooperative agreement within the Environment funding activity category (CFDA 98.001). The initiative is designed as a single, large regional award, with USAID expecting to make one award with a maximum funding ceiling of $17,000,000.
At its core, the project focuses on protecting and conserving biodiversity across targeted coastal and marine areas in Central America, while also addressing the connected upland ecosystems that influence coastal health. The opportunity recognizes that coastal biodiversity is tightly linked to what happens upstream and inland, especially through land use pressures that can damage habitats, increase erosion and sedimentation, and reduce the ecological integrity of mangroves, estuaries, and nearshore marine environments. By working across these connected landscapes and seascapes, the project aims to reduce threats to species and habitats and improve the long-term management of natural resources in priority areas.
A major climate component is built into the purpose of the award. The project seeks to reduce degradation of forest and mangrove landscapes, which directly supports lower greenhouse gas emissions because intact forests and mangroves store large amounts of carbon and help avoid emissions associated with deforestation and ecosystem loss. In parallel, the project aims to increase resilience to climate change by strengthening ecosystems that act as natural buffers against storms, sea level rise, coastal flooding, and other climate-related impacts. Healthy mangroves and coastal forests, for example, can stabilize shorelines, protect coastal communities, and support fisheries and other ecosystem services that communities rely on when climate shocks occur.
The opportunity also emphasizes sustainable economic development that aligns with conservation goals. Specifically, it aims to enhance climate-smart economic opportunities and promote sustainable use of natural resources through biocommerce, meaning responsible, nature-based value chains and livelihoods that depend on biodiversity without degrading it. This could include supporting markets and practices that incentivize conservation, improve resource governance, and create income opportunities tied to sustainable harvesting, processing, and trade of biodiversity-based products and services.
Eligibility for applicants was listed as unrestricted, meaning it was open to a broad range of entity types, subject to any additional eligibility clarifications contained in the full notice. The funding opportunity was created on February 15, 2017, with an original closing date of April 10, 2017, indicating the application window for proposals during that period. Overall, the grant was structured to fund a regional, integrated approach that combines biodiversity conservation, reduced land and mangrove degradation for climate mitigation, improved climate resilience, and sustainable, climate-smart economic activities centered on the responsible use of natural resources.Apply for RFA 596 17 000002
